Output bd670791e74e6724f94f06f5d4d4f9ba9bf83b8fd8b1de0df0035f6118a08e0c:1

value
2834532
script pubkey
OP_0 OP_PUSHBYTES_20 ba583da73572a2ef2fd3144058134e4a15bf7ecb
address
bc1qhfvrmfe4w23w7t7nz3q9sy6wfg2m7lktp7gnva
transaction
bd670791e74e6724f94f06f5d4d4f9ba9bf83b8fd8b1de0df0035f6118a08e0c
confirmations
196162
spent
true